Marine activities are abundant in Costa Rica's beach destinations, and they include snorkeling, sport fishing, kayaking, scuba, catamaran tours, and marine mammal observation. In addition to enjoying the sun and waves on many of these marine tours, you may also have the opportunity to spot colorful fish, sea turtles, manta rays, dolphins, and other abundant ocean life in Cost Rica’s warm tropical waters.
A visit to Costa Rica is hardly complete without a walk through its dense forests, where giant trees are home to hundreds of epiphyte plants, the sounds of diverse bird species can be heard in the air, and slow-moving sloth lounge high in the upper canopy. It is Costa Rica’s abundant nature and the ability for visitors to directly experience its natural environment that makes Costa Rica such a special place to explore and much more than a typical vacation destination. Nearly every activity in Costa Rica incorporates a nature element, but walking through the forest with a naturalist guide, meandering along suspension bridges through the canopy, or cruising around shallow seas in search of whales and dolphins, are just a few examples of the many activities with a specific focus on nature.
